buy in bulk and plan to freeze full meals. as the girls mentioned, making up a big serve of spag bol is better than a small lot that you eat some and freeze. plan to make alternative meals with it. for us, spag bol mix is made into spag bol for that meal, spag bol (frozen), pasta bake (next night) and pasta bake (frozen meals). we usually cook up a kilo of mince into spag, so HEAPS given there are only two of us. we have found cheap containers that are perfect size for us for a meal. for DH, it's a meal, for me, it's about a meal and a half. if i can't eat the extra half meal for lunch or whatever, it goes to the dogs (one advantage of fur babies). we also get the disposable metal trays with lids for freezing pasta bake (spag bol topped with white sauce) in individual meals.
we put MASSES of veg in everything. if veg is starting to look a bit wilted, we'll do spag bol or a braise, and put all the veg in it. dice it up small and throw it in. it's not unusual for us to have 7 or more vegies in spag bol...
in the end, when we have leftover veg, i'll grab a piece of pumpkin, chop up all the veg, throw it in a pot with some chicken stock, and make soup. we do this at least once a fortnight. the amount of soup depends on how much veg is starting to get beyond it's best.
in your situation, it might be better to shop weekly rather than fortnightly, or twice a week rather than once. only buy what you KNOW you will use so that you don't waste stuff. with fruit, google cake/muffin recipes that use the fruit (banana, apple, peach etc) - they are freezable so you can have a mixture of things sitting there, take them out early in the day for arvo tea or whatever...
